When picking the best island extractor fan, a number of features need thorough assessment:

Suction Power: Measured in cubic feet per minute (CFM), the suction power identifies how successfully the fan can aerate smoke and odors.

Noise Level: The fan's noise output, determined in sones, is important if your kitchen is open to other living areas.

Lighting: Integrated lighting can improve visibility over the cooking area and must be thought about as a perk function.

Ducted vs. Ductless: Ducted fans expel air outside, whereas ductless models filter and recirculate the air back into the kitchen. Ducted options are generally more effective.

Style and Dimensions: The design must align with your kitchen décor. Furthermore, the size needs to support the cooking range or surface below it sufficiently.

Maintenance Tips for Island Extractor Fans
Preserving your island extractor fan is essential for optimal performance. Here are some pointers:

Usually, your extractor fan's CFM ought to be at least 100 for every single linear foot of your cooktop. For example, if you have a 36-inch cooktop (3 feet), try to find a fan with at least 300 CFM.
How do I understand if I need a ducted or ductless extractor fan?
If your kitchen permits for ducting (an exit to outside), a ducted fan is usually more reliable as it expels air. If you can not duct, pick a quality ductless design that recirculates air through filters.

How frequently should I clean my extractor fan?
It is advisable to clean your filters month-to-month and perform a deeper clean every 3-6 months to preserve performance and air quality.
